Rain lashed the streets of Soho, turning the pavement into a slick, reflective surface that mirrored the neon glow of The Raven's Nest. Detective Harlow Quinn stood beneath the bar's distinctive green sign, her sharp jaw set with determination. The rain had soaked through her coat, but she barely noticed. Her eyes, dark and focused, scanned the street for any sign of her quarry. The suspect had slipped out of the bar moments before, a shadowy figure darting into the night. Quinn had been close, too close to let him vanish now. She adjusted the worn leather watch on her left wrist, a habit she had picked up from her late partner, DS Morris. The memory of him, and the case that had taken him, fueled her resolve. She caught a glimpse of movement—a flash of a dark coat disappearing around the corner. Quinn set off, her steps precise and purposeful, her mind a calculated machine. The rain pounded against her, but she moved with the unyielding precision of a soldier on a mission. The streets were nearly deserted, the usual bustle of Soho subdued by the downpour. Quinn's breath came in steady puffs, visible in the cold night air. She rounded the corner, her eyes narrowing as she spotted the suspect again, his silhouette briefly illuminated by a streetlamp before he plunged into the shadows of an alley. Quinn quickened her pace, her senses heightened. The alley was narrow, the walls closing in with a claustrophobic intimacy. She could hear the distant hum of the city, the rain a constant percussion against the backdrop of her pursuit. The suspect was fast, but Quinn was relentless. She followed him through the maze of alleys, her mind mapping the route with the precision of a seasoned detective. She was gaining on him, the distance between them shrinking with every stride. Suddenly, the suspect veered left, disappearing into a doorway that led down into the depths of the city. Quinn hesitated for a fraction of a second, her instincts screaming caution. She knew the stories of the underground, the whispers of places that existed beneath the surface, hidden from the eyes of the uninitiated. But she couldn't let him get away. Not now. Quinn descended the stairs, her footsteps echoing in the confined space. The air grew cooler, the sounds of the city fading as she ventured deeper. She reached the bottom, finding herself in a dimly lit corridor that stretched out before her like a tunnel into another world. The Veil Market. She had heard of it, the tales of a hidden supernatural black market that moved with the cycles of the moon. It was said to be a place of danger and intrigue, where the lines between reality and the arcane blurred. Quinn's heart pounded in her chest, but she pressed on, her determination unwavering. She could see the suspect ahead, his figure a shadow against the flickering lights of the market. He moved with purpose, weaving through the crowd that thronged the underground space. The market was a cacophony of sights and sounds, a surreal blend of the familiar and the fantastical. Stalls lined the walls, their wares displayed with a casual disregard for legality. Enchanted goods glimmered under the dim lights, and the air was thick with the scent of alchemical substances. Quinn pushed through the crowd, her eyes locked on the suspect. He was heading deeper into the market, towards a section that seemed even more shadowed, more secretive. She could feel the eyes of the market's denizens on her, their gazes curious and wary. As she moved, she caught sight of a familiar face—Tomás Herrera, the former paramedic turned underground healer. He stood by a stall, his warm brown eyes meeting hers with a flicker of recognition. He nodded subtly, a silent acknowledgment of her presence in this hidden world. Quinn pressed on, her focus unbroken. The suspect was close now, his path leading him towards a heavy curtain that marked the entrance to a more secluded area of the market. She hesitated, the weight of the decision pressing down on her. To follow him meant stepping further into the unknown, into a realm where the rules she knew might not apply. But to let him go was unthinkable. She had come too far, risked too much. With a deep breath, Quinn pushed through the curtain, her senses on high alert. The space beyond was dimly lit, the air thick with the scent of incense and something more elusive, something otherworldly. The suspect was there, his back to her as he spoke in hushed tones with a figure cloaked in shadows. Quinn moved closer, her footsteps silent on the worn stone floor. She could hear snippets of their conversation, words that hinted at secrets and deals that defied the mundane. Her presence was soon noticed, the suspect turning to face her with a look of surprise and something akin to respect. He knew she had followed him, that she had dared to enter this place. "Detective Quinn," he said, his voice smooth and unhurried. "I didn't expect you to be so... persistent." Quinn met his gaze, her own unwavering. "You should have known better," she replied, her voice steady. "Now, why don't you tell me what you're doing here?" The figure in the shadows shifted, their presence a silent reminder of the danger that lurked in this place. Quinn could feel the tension in the air, the unspoken threat that hung between them. But she stood her ground, her resolve unshaken. She had come this far, and she would see it through. Whatever secrets the Veil Market held, whatever truths lay hidden in its depths, she was determined to uncover them. The suspect smiled, a slow, calculating expression that spoke of secrets and shadows. "Perhaps we can come to an understanding," he said, his words a tantalizing promise. Quinn's eyes narrowed, her mind racing with possibilities. She knew the risks, the dangers that lay in making deals in a place like this. But she also knew the value of information, the power it held. As the rain continued to fall above, a relentless rhythm against the city streets, Detective Harlow Quinn stood at the crossroads of choice and consequence, her path uncertain but her purpose clear.
